草庐IT

$​​Safari​​

全部标签

ios - 使用 Amazon App 而非 Safari 打开 Amazon 链接 - IOS Swift 3

我正在开发的应用程序(Swift3)中有一个亚马逊成员(member)链接(指向产品)。是否可以让用户使用亚马逊应用程序打开链接,或者让用户在没有亚马逊应用程序的情况下选择使用Safari或亚马逊应用程序打开链接?此时链接总是用Safari打开谢谢! 最佳答案 你可以试试这个:com.amazon.mobile.shopping://www.amazon.com/gp/product/product-id或com.amazon.mobile.shopping.web://www.amazon.com/gp/product/produ

ios - WebRTC 远程视频在 ios Safari 上保持卡住

我们有一个基于WebRTC的解决方案,并且对ios11Safari上的WebRTC支持感到兴奋。然而,我们在iOS11.0.3上使用iPhone6测试的每个WebRTC解决方案都会遇到同样的问题:过了一会儿,远程视频卡住了,整个手机死机,需要强制重置。Internet上的任何地方似乎都没有谈论此类问题。有人遇到过同样的情况吗?您找到任何解决方案了吗?我们已经用ios11.0.2、ios11.0.3、iPhone6iPhone6+和以下解决方案复制了该问题:我们自己的基于SimpleWebRTC的WebRTC解决方案Talky.ioTokBoxSafari演示

css - 如何修复 Mobile Safari 上奇怪的文本输入字段错误?

测试时thisresponsivedesign我目前正在处理,我注意到一个奇怪的文本输入字段“宽度”错误将窗口推到MobileSafari的右侧,我似乎无法理解。如果你在你的电脑上检查它,它会显示得很好。我已经在我的iPod和iOS模拟器上对此进行了测试(错误出现在所有设备上)。有什么建议吗? 最佳答案 因此,基本上,MobileSafari和DesktopSafari具有不同的默认样式表。虽然您在宽度等方面做得很好,但您缺少的一件事是在输入上明确设置填充。猜测这是罪魁祸首(桌面版Safari固有地使输入填充1px,在移动设备中可能

ios - PhoneGap InAppBrowser : open iOS Safari Browser

在我们的PhoneGapiOS应用程序中,我们使用InAppBrowser插件来显示一些内容,我们需要从InAppBrowser中在Safari中打开一个页面。我们如何在Safari中打开InAppBrowser中的链接? 最佳答案 来自phonegapdocumentation:OpensaURLinanewInAppBrowserinstance,thecurrentbrowserinstance,orthesystembrowser.varref=window.open(url,target,options);ref:Refe

ios - 苹果拒绝app 10.6 因为Facebook打开Safari登录

我发送了另一个版本的应用程序,允许用户通过Facebook登录。当然,我用的是官方的FacebookiOSSDK。但是Apple两次拒绝了我的应用程序,原因如下:TheappopensawebpageinmobileSafariforloggingin,thenreturnstheusertotheapp.TheusershouldbeableloginwithoutopeningSafarifirst.我试图获取更多信息,审稿人的回答是:Thankyouforyourresponse.Wereviewedyourappversion3.2.1andwhentheusertapsFac

ios - 输入字段 iOS Safari 错误 - 无法输入任何文本

我在页面的表单中输入了自定义样式的文本。它在桌面、Android、iOSChrome上按预期工作,但有时在iOSSafari中输入框时,没有文本输入,即使该字段具有焦点并且光标在闪烁(不经常发生,但对于某些用户来说似乎一直都在发生)。表单代码非常标准,(直接从Mailchimp复制)自定义CSS是:input.email,.button{outline:none;border-radius:3px;-webkit-appearance:none;appearance:none;width:240px;padding:12px16px;background-color:rgba(255,

iOS 8 分享扩展 Safari 图片

我在我的iOS8应用程序中设置了一个共享扩展,一切正常。我可以从照片应用程序或Safari共享。但是当我在Safari中时,我不知道如何获取生成的网页缩略图。我已经注册了正确的NSExtensionActivationRule。当我从照片应用分享照片时,NSItemProvider对象类型表示它是public.jpeg,我可以使用[itemProviderloadItemForTypeIdentifier:(NSString*)kUTTypeImageoptions:nilcompletionHandler:^(UIImage*image,NSError*error){[self.ex

javascript - 在 iOS Safari 上打开文件/图像选择器时,现有异步请求因网络错误而失败

我有一个项目需要异步上传多张图片。它在任何地方都运行良好(运行11.4的iOS模拟器上的Chrome、Firefox、MacOSSafari、AndroidChrome、iOSSafari)。但是,在我使用iOSSafari的iPhone上(以及我试过的其他一些iPhone都运行11.4),当我打开图像/文件选择器时,现有请求失败了。我已经将问题提炼为一些更简单的代码:UploadProgress:NotStartedBlobUpload:UploadBlobFileInput:这是main.js:$(document).ready(()=>{$("#blobUpload").clic

iphone - Mobile Safari iOS 6.0 键盘显示时固定定位

如果您将固定位置的div设置到屏幕底部,则在显示虚拟键盘时此div不会停留在底部。它会随着页面高度的增加而向上移动。这个问题在iOS5中没有发生,因为div继续像它应该的那样留在底部。有帮助吗? 最佳答案 您能否在键盘处于事件状态时简单地隐藏固定的div?$("#text_field").focus(function(){$("#fixed_div").hide();});$("#text_field").blur(function(){$("#fixed_div").show();});

javascript - iOS UIWebView 应用程序在 Safari 中打开链接

我有一个iOS应用程序,它只有一个View,那就是UIWebView(它打开应用程序的主要内容)。我希望当我在某处(例如在表格行上)单击时,应用程序会在Safari浏览器中打开特定链接,而不是在UIWebView中。这是否可以在不编写任何iOS代码的情况下实现,而不是让JavaScript在Safari本身中打开该链接?我有那个代码,但它一点用都没有:HTML代码JS代码:$(".link-to-pdf").click(function(){vara=document.createElement('a');a.setAttribute("href",this.getAttribute(